Curious - why the turtle skull for the Knight of Swords? Typically the K of S moves quickly, turtles don't.
 

LupaGreenwolf

HudsonGray - Good question! That's the skull of a snapping turtle. While it'll never win races against a thoroughbred race horse, it can take a bite out of you faster than you realize. And because they don't have the best eyesight (though their sense of smell is excellent) they'll snap at anything that either seems like food or a threat. That sense of brashness, sometimes to the point of self-detriment, matches the energy I get from the Knight of Swords. And in this deck, the Swords are all about teeth and jaws, so a quick, bold bite is prized.

What is the Tarot of Bones? It is a natural history-themed divination set I am creating. I’m making 78 permanent assemblage pieces, one for each of the cards, featuring animal bones and other natural and reclaimed materials. These assemblages will then be photographed for the card art, and the deck will be released with a full-length companion book (not just the little white booklet).
